Meet the Main Characters! Allie
Fourth grade student (Age9) who just moved and is going to school at Pine Heights. Allie is the
main character. Allie wants to be a vet when she grows up. She loves cats.
Erica She is also one of Allie’s friends. She is Allie’s neighbor and her “absolute” best friend.
Sophie
Allie’s friend who meets her at school each day. Sophie like most of her friends stands up for her
against Rosemary.
Caroline Allie’s other friend who walks with
Sophie to meet Allie every morning. She is the best speller in the school. She likes Allie’s brother
Kevin.
Rosemary Allie’s bully. She makes life hard for Allie by telling her that she will
hurt her.
The Plot of Allie Finkle’s Rules for Girls: The New Girl is a young girl starting out at a new school getting to know new people. She faced challenges like any other student in school such as making hanging out with friends and having a bully. Her friendship with her friends helped her throughout the book face her challenges.
The theme for this book was friendship. No matter what was going on with Allie, her friends were there to see her through.
Allie’s journal of rules was first
started in her first book when Allie took a spatula and touched Mary
Kay’s uvula in her throat. These rules and more helped her with her life. Each book adds more rules as Allie learns life
lessons.
More Rules for the Rule Book for Girls
1. When Grandmother came to visit, Allie
added “A lady never raises her fist at another.”
2. When Rosemary tried to beat up Allie, her friends didn’t let her get beat up. That is when she made the rule “Friends and Queens don’t let each other get beat up.”
3. On her first day of school, Allie’s little brother wore a pirate costume and the fifth grade girls liked it. “If a bunch of fifth grade girls think your brother is cute, just go along with it.”
Meet the Author: Meg Cabot
Meg Cabot grew up in Bloomington, Indiana. She got her Bachelor’s Degree in Fine Arts from
Indiana University. She wrote the Princess Diaries series, which became two successful Disney
movies that were translated into 38 languages! She has written several series of books. Her latest books include Allie Finkle series. She has two cats and often relates to Allie when she was young.
